Abstract
Technology has made language learning easier in terms of the activities that can now be done in the classroom that encourage more one-on-one instruction. Many forms of language-learning activities could not have been completed as efficiently as they are today before the advent of the voice recorder. Voice recording has enabled students to submit pronunciation-centered assignments without taking up classroom time, that teachers can review outside of classroom time and provide students with more one-on-one instruction. With voice recording technology, students can spend much more time focusing on speaking aspects of language learning like pronunciation. Video recording can aid students even further as teachers can see the mechanics of a student's pronunciation and can provide more accurate one-on-one instruction. iMovie is ideal for recording and submitting students' video projects because it is easy to learn and it can create files that can be played on popular programs. With iMovie, students can enhance their learning of language speaking in a stimulating and efficient way.
